About (1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ol
(1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ol (PubChem CID 131964401) has the molecular formula C17H23NO2
and a molecular weight of 273.38 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is (1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ol.

What is the SMILES notation for (1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ol?
The canonical SMILES for (1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ol is COc1ccc2c(c1)[C@@]13CCCCC1(O)[C@@H](C2)NCC3.
What is the InChIKey of (1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ol?
The InChIKey is ZREGHPIWNOPAHK-GARXDOFDS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C17H23NO2/c1-20-13-5-4-12-10-15-17(19)7-3-2-6-16(17,8-9-18-15)14(12)11-13/h4-5,11,15,18-19H,2-3,6-10H2,1H3/t15-,16+,17?/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of (1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ol?
(1S,9R)-4-methoxy-17-azatetracyclo[7.5.3.01,10.02,7]heptadeca-2(7),3,5-trien-10-ol has a molecular weight of 273.38 g/mol, XLogP of 2.16, 1 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
